Problem (a) The IEEE 802 series of standards describe both the Physical and Data Link layers of their respective technologies. Two important standards are 802.3 and 802.5, respectively known as CSMA/CD (Ethernet) and Token Ring.
i. Explain how CSMA/CD operates and describe how Ethernet deals with collisions.
ii. Give the structure of a typical Token Ring frame and explain how communication is effected in a Token Ring Network.
Problem (b) A datagram of 3000 bytes has to travel over a network with a MTU size of 1000 bytes. Explain how fragmentation can be used to solve this problem.
You should give the value of the 3 key fields used in fragmentation for each fragment created.
Problem (c) Nowadays many companies are shifting towards the IEEE 802.11x standard for extending their network.
i. Outline two popular flavours of this wireless standard. Elaborate on the operating frequency, range and speed of each flavour.
ii. What are the two modes of operation of this standard and explain the difference between the two.
iii. Mention one security issue with this wireless technology and explain how this issue can be addressed.
